Air Force Academy – The Air Force Academy today named former Denver Nuggets coach Jeff Bzdelik to be its new head coach.

The Nuggets fired Bzdelik Dec. 28 after a 13-15 start. He went to Denver in 2002, taking over one of the NBA’s worst teams, and led the Nuggets to the playoffs in 2004.

He replaces Chris Mooney, who resigned May 5 after one season to become head coach at Richmond.

Mooney, who was 18-12 at Air Force, quit just days after a five-year deal took effect.

Terms of Bzdelik’s contract were not disclosed.

“He brings a wealth of experience at the highest levels of basketball and has a proven record,” academy athletics director Hans Mueh said.
